House sitters on Rover are free to set their rates. The median cost to hire a house sitter in Bethlehem on Rover as of Mar 2026 was about $45 per night, after factoring in Rover’s service fees. A house sitter’s rate may also change as you customize your booking to fit your needs.

Heading out of town? It’s easy to book a 5-star house sitter to take care of your home. Book a house sitter to take care of your dog and cat, while keeping an eye on your property. And the best part? Your best friend gets to stay on their home turf. Bethlehem house sitters are great for:

  • Dogs who’d prefer to stay on their home turf
  • Cats and caged pets
  • Pet parents on a tight schedule
  • Keeping an eye on your home and plants while you’re away
